Sidewalk leveling services involve the process of restoring uneven or sunken concrete walkways to a safer and more level condition. This typically includes lifting and stabilizing existing concrete to eliminate tripping hazards and improve the overall appearance of the sidewalk. The work may involve techniques such as mudjacking or polyurethane foam injection, which raise and support the existing concrete slabs without the need for complete replacement. These services are performed by local contractors who specialize in concrete repair and sidewalk restoration.

The overview below groups typical Sidewalk Leveling proj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Mountlake Terrace, WA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Per Square Foot - Sidewalk leveling typically costs between $3 and $8 per square foot, depending on the extent of the unevenness and site conditions. For example, a 100-square-foot section might range from $300 to $800.

Per Linear Foot - The cost for leveling a sidewalk section is often estimated at $10 to $20 per linear foot. Larger or more complex projects may fall outside this range based on specific requirements.

Per Job Basis - Complete sidewalk leveling projects can range from $1,000 to $4,000 or more, depending on the size of the area and the severity of the unevenness. An average residential sidewalk might cost around $2,000.

Additional Factors - Costs can vary based on accessibility, the need for reinforcement, and local labor rates. These factors may influence the overall price, with some projects exceeding typical estimates.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

Concrete Repair is often necessary before leveling to address cracks or damaged areas that could impact the effectiveness of the leveling process. Experienced pros can assess and repair existing sidewalk surfaces.

Slab Jacking is a technique used in sidewalk leveling where a slurry or foam is injected beneath the slab to lift and stabilize it. Service providers utilize this method to correct uneven walkways efficiently.
